In 1573, the crippled, scorned, and destitute meggy swann goes to london, where she meets her father, an impoverished alchemist, and eventually discovers that although her legs are bent and weak, she has many other strengths. Karen cushmans first book, catherine, called birdy, was a newbery honor winner and her second, the midwifes apprentice, was awarded the newbery medal.

Nov 14, 2017 alchemy and meggy swann karen cushman meggy arrives in london expecting to be welcomed by her father, who sent for her, but he doesnt want her to assist in his laboratory when he sees that not only is she female, she needs two sticks to walk.

The historical elements within the book are quite true to medieval times alchemy, trash in the streets lack of common sanitation, the cruel behavior to those that are different, as well as the singing of ballads to bring news.
